Course Content

• Intercultural Research Methodologies
• Qualitative & Quantitative Data Analysis in Intercultural Contexts
• Cross-Cultural Communication & its Impact on Research
• Ethical Considerations in Intercultural Research (including power dynamics & informed consent)
• Analyzing Intercultural Bias & its Mitigation in Research Design
• Interpreting & Presenting Intercultural Research Findings
• Theories of Culture & their Application to Research (Cultural Relativism, etc.)
• Advanced Statistical Techniques for Intercultural Data (e.g., multilevel modeling)
• Literature Review & Synthesis in Intercultural Studies
